Before diving into the questions, here are some mental models to help think about security concepts:
| Concept | Analogy | What It Means |
|---|---|---|
| Authentication | Checking IDs at the door | Proving you are who you claim to be |
| Authorization | Hotel room key cards | Being authenticated doesn't mean you can access everything - you only get into your room |
| Secrets Management | A safe vs. under the doormat | Where you store keys matters - a vault is better than a sticky note |
| Logging | Security cameras | You can't investigate what you didn't record |
| Input Validation | TSA screening | Don't trust what's coming in - inspect it before it enters your system |
| Data Isolation | Apartment walls | Neighbor A shouldn't see Neighbor B's stuff, even though they're in the same building |
| Least Privilege | Need-to-know basis | Give people exactly what they need to do their job, nothing more |
| Defense in Depth | Castle with moat, walls, AND guards | Multiple layers of protection, not just one |
Use these analogies when answering the questions below. They can help frame your thinking and explain concepts to others.

When answering these questions, think like an adversary:
"If I wanted to abuse this feature, how would I do it?"
Consider:
- Accidental exposure - Could someone accidentally leak data?
- Intentional misuse - Could a malicious insider abuse this?
- Credential compromise - What happens if someone's account is stolen?
- Data leakage - Could sensitive data end up somewhere it shouldn't?
